I have had several experiences with lightning strikes and they are consistent in two things. They break things, and they break things.

By this I mean that sometimes the energy is sufficient to turn a device into a flaming ball of plasma, and other times it is sufficient to burn through isolation layers in the silicon with no outward appearance of damage.

ESD (electrostatic damage) can do this too.

A lightning strike would have had no trouble destroying a regulator and your USB DAC device. I've seen televisions leap several feet in the air and then scatter themselves over a wide area.
